Capacity building in the global polio eradication initiative: individual wins and institutional opportunities, a qualitative analysis.
2026-02-12
public and global health
Title + abstract only
View on medRxiv
Show abstract
The Global Polio Eradication Initiative (GPEI) is known to be one of the most successful disease eradication initiatives with massive reductions in polio transmission as well as its contributions to strengthening health systems and capacity building. Existing analyses provide limited insight into how capacity was developed, which forms of capacity were strengthened or neglected, and how these efforts were experienced by implementers.
